The Allegan County Parks and Recreation Commission was created by a resolution of the Allegan County Board of Commissioners in 1966. The mission of the Parks Commission was redefined during the Master Planning Process in 1998: "To identify outdoor recreational opportunity needs desired by Allegan County residents and to provide for those needs within Allegan County for both residents and visitors." The Mission Statement will act as a guide for the Commission in all management decisions.
At the present time, the Commission is responsible for nine parks and the 55-mile Allegan County Equestrian Trail System. These facilities range in size from 4 acres to 320 acres and offer a variety of boating, swimming, fishing, camping, horseback riding, playground and other passive and active recreation opportunities. These properties comprise some of the most scenic land found in Western Michigan.
